Difference between platyhelminthes and nematodes

  1. Nematodes are pseudocoelomates, while Platyhelminthes are acoelomates.
  2. Species of nematodes are higher than that of Platyhelminthes.
  3. Platyhelminthes have an incomplete gut whereas nematodes have a complete one.
  4. Unlike in nematodes, Platyhelminthes have flame cells to do the excretory functions.
  5. The body length of flatworms may vary from 1 mm or less to many meters. Unlike flatworms, most roundworms are microscopic.
  6. Platyhelminthes are hermaphroditic and nematodes are gonochoric.
